
.page h2,
.page h3,
.page h4{
/*    color: #F44336;*/
/*    color: #f49c36;*/
    color: #8d8d8d;
}

.page .s-title {
	color: #d1d1d1;
}

.page .content .subhead {
	color: #ffffff;
}
.page p {
	color: #8d8d8d;
}
.pane-when {
    color: #ffffff;
}
.pane-when .header {
	border-bottom-color: #ffffff;
}

.p-footer .btn:after,
.p-footer .btn:before,
.p-footer .btn div:after,
.p-footer .btn div:before{
	background: #1d1d1d;
}

#fp-nav ul li a.active span, 
#fp-nav ul li a:hover span,
#fp-nav ul li a.active:hover span, 
#fp-nav ul li a span {
	/*background: #1d1d1d;*/
	background: #ffffff;
	
}
.header-top .menu-icon .bars .bar1, 
.header-top .menu-icon .bars .bar2, 
.header-top .menu-icon .bars .bar3 {
	/*background: #1d1d1d;*/
	background: #ffffff;
}
.header-top .menu a ,
.header-top .menu-icon .txt {
	color: #ffffff;
}
.header-top .menu a::after {
	border-bottom-color: #ffffff;
}

.page .form label,
.page .form input {
	/*color: #ffffff;*/
	color:#ffffff;
}

.page .form .fields {
    border-bottom-color: #A9A9A9;
    border-left-color: #A9A9A9;
}
.page .form textarea{
	color: #ffffff;
	border-color: #A9A9A9;
}
.page .form button {
    /*background: #A9A9A9;*/
    background: #009ee0;
    color: #fff;
}

.page-contact a {
    color: #A9A9A9;
}
.s-fixed-content .socialnet a,
.page-contact .socialnet a {
	color: #ffffff;
}
.page-contact .socialnet a:hover:after {
	background: rgba(29, 29, 29, 0.1);
}

.page-nav a {
    /*background: #1d1d1d;*/
    background: #232423;
    color: #fff;
}


.page-home .content, .page-home.page-cent .content {
    width: 42%;
}
.page .content{
	position: absolute;
	z-index: 3;
}

/*.page.transition:before{
	-webkit-visibility: visible;
	visibility: visible;
	-webkit-transform: none;
	transform: none;
}
.page-home.transition .logo-container{
	-webkit-transform: translateY(20px) scale(0.1);
	transform: translateY(20px) scale(0.1);
	opacity: 0;
}
.page.transition .content{
	-webkit-transform: none;
	transform: none;
}
.slide.transition{
	-webkit-transform: none;
	transform: none;
	background: rgba(255, 255, 255, 0.15);
}*/
@media (max-width : 1024px){
	.page-cover:before{
		width: 50%;
	}
}
@media (max-width : 600px){
	.header-top .menu {
		background: #eaeaea !important;
	}
}
@media (max-width : 800px){
	.page-cover:before{
		display: none;
	}
}